Basic facts about this digital color

In the Register's classification, #BF7753 belongs to the Orange Color Family, featuring Moderate Saturation and Light brightness. In numbers: rgb(191, 119, 83) (74.9% red, 46.7% green, 32.5% blue), or CMYK 0 / 28 / 42 / 25 for print. New to color codes? See our guide to RGB color codes.

#BF7753 presents itself as a confidently colored amber-leaning orange — one that feels open and friendly. In practice it works well for understated, calm designs that favor harmony over drama. In The Official Register of Color Names it is almost identical to Orange Salmon (#C47451). Its next-closest registered neighbors are Vibrant Brown (#C77B5A) and Peach Schnapps (#C68059).

In RGB terms — rgb(191, 119, 83) — the red channel does the heavy lifting here. If you plan to put text on a #BF7753 background, choose black — the contrast ratio is 6.0:1 (passing WCAG AA), while white manages only 3.5:1. #BF7753 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
